So what makes the One Touch different from the Fizzi? Both inserting the carbonating cylinder and the water bottle require that you follow the exact same procedure as with the Fizzi, and this maker likewise only takes 1 L-sized bottles. The One Touch needs electricity to run since it boasts three buttons, each predetermined for different levels of carbonation (sodastream recipes).
The 2nd setting is the typical 10-second burst that a lot of people will stick with on average. It delivers a carbonated beverage virtually identical to the one produced by the Fizzi or other soda makers. The third and final button delivers a greater level of carbonation by firing for about 15 seconds before ceasing.
Essentially, the One Touch provides greater pre-programmed levels of soda modification for a somewhat higher asking rate. Obviously, you'll need to decide if the lack of modification in between those levels deserves it to you. You can likewise buy it in black or white colors and it looks almost similar to the Fizzi; the only significant difference is the power cable that runs out the back.
This being said, the power draw from this maker is really light. You might quickly still take this soda maker camping and run it with a portable generator or a Recreational Vehicle's battery without issue (sodastream canister). It's not likely to brief out your outlets or trigger your kitchen area any problems. The only downside is the relative thinness of the power cable television.

It has an elegant aesthetic with an extremely easy to utilize push-in snap-lock system that makes it a breeze to place your next water bottle when it's prepared for carbonation. Simply press the bottle up into the getting nozzle and you'll hear it snap into place. This soda maker model doesn't use up excessive room on the cooking area counter and does not require electricity or batteries to operate.
It likewise utilizes the signature push-to-carbonate button at the top of the machine that we have concerned anticipate from many Soda, Stream designs. Directly above the slot where your water bottle will go is a series of three water droplet icons. These icons suggest the existing level of carbonation you are instilling into your water bottle based on your pressure and the time you've held the button down.
s are handy due to the fact that it can be challenging to inform how much carbonation you confused into your water bottle with the other models that use the same button system. Say that you forgot how long you held the button down; now you need to sip the water bottle yourself to identify how bubbly it is prior to you can continue or cease carbonation.
Aside from that, the device is basic in all other elements. It is available in both black and white colors, as well, so you can match it with many cooking area aesthetics with ease.
